I sat down with TEDx speaker, Yuliya Salorenko from Tampere, Finland to discuss a wide range of topics, including personal branding, the power of networking, the future of retirement, Imposter Syndrome, and her personal story of being recruited for every professional role she's ever had despite being an immigrant in Finland.
Yuliya is a growth hacker by day and a public speaker by night. Currently, she manages digital marketing at a data-driven growth company, Catapult, and runs her own public speaking business.
She is on a mission to facilitate growth in companies and humans and has been "hustling" in the startup scene for many years. She got her start as part of the team running a startup accelerator based in Tampere, Finland, and later coaching entrepreneurs.
Yuliya's professional passions include running hands-on workshops on startup pitching, personal branding, networking, LinkedIn, and career growth.
She also helps fellow international talents find jobs and integrate into Finnish society.
As a published poet and TEDx Speaker, Yuliya advocates for diversity, entrepreneurship, active citizenship, sustainability and change, in Tampere and beyond.
